    Default Last Hour of light with SlabSauce, they were jumping on the hook!


    Found a nice school on a creek bank ledge in 14' of water, slathered the slab sauce on the jigs, they were jumping on the hook. water temp 48 degrees, depth 12'-14' murky water, 15 mph winds, overcast. chartreuse jigs slathered in slab sauce!
